Data from a U.S. survey showed that boys whose parents were divorced and separated had more behavioral problems than boys living with both biological parents. Evidence that this finding held up when the researchers controlled for social class and race would


A) clarify the direction of influence.
B) signify that the relationship is statistically significant.
C) strengthen the inference that the relationship is nonspurious.
D) prove that divorce or separation leads to behavioral problems.
